I bought a used Reef Octopus SRO 5000 calcium reactor, and have had issues with it leaking. I replaced all of the push fittings for the 1/4 lines, but it is now leaking out of the lids on both chambers. I tried to google it and find replacement o-rings for each chamber but only found them on one website, but they were out of stock. Has anyone ever had to replace Reef Octopus o-rings and know where I can find them?
